Chapter Summary
A brief closing notes that Ahasuerus levied tribute throughout his empire and that his power is recorded in the chronicles of Persia and Media. Mordecai the Jew remains second in rank only to the king, great among the Jews and highly respected by his many kinsmen, because he sought the good of his people and spoke peace to all their descendants.
